09:03 — The Quillguard scanner flagged a spike in near-miss package names targeting the internal "harborlink" library. Triage confirmed three lookalike uploads to the Driftline mirror; all were quarantined by 09:27 and publisher accounts suspended. No internal builds resolved the squatted names. The scanner version that caught the batch is recorded below for audit purposes.

session token of kagup-hahaf = htk3_2b8

## Service Accounts: Bulk Edits

The Quillgate admin table supports bulk edits on up to 200 service account rows at once. Select rows, choose an action, and confirm. Changes propagate to the Fernwood sync service within five minutes. Bulk edits require an elevated token, not your personal login. Use the shared key below for all bulk operations.

service key, kagep-yafop: qvz23-ZKPHptIdEFAcWdmbBSRvIiM

[ ] Step 7 — Tailwisp CLI signing key. Confirm the tailwisp binary checksum matches the ceremony manifest. Rotate the log-tail access key; old key revoked within 15 minutes. Two witnesses initial the ledger sheet. Test: tail the Ombry staging stream for 60 seconds, confirm no auth errors. Store the sealed envelope in the Drellholt safe. Before sealing, verify the escrow bundle decrypts using the recovery passphrase below.

recovery phrase for yawip-yahop: fenok-casok-oliix-olieth-wenox-julath-silys-novys-ralmir-lamys